Enjoy 'unli' Facebook for free, only with Smart

- The Philippine Star

Manila, Philippines -  Filipinos on Facebook  now over 27 million and the eighth biggest community in terms of nationality  have another reason to love the massively popular social networking site.

Aside from keeping one informed, entertained, updated, and connected in so many ways, Facebook has also become the friendliest, most accessible site available to the social networking-crazy Pinoy.

More importantly, access to Facebook has become free, thanks to wireless leader and official Facebook mobile partner Smart Communications Inc.

Access to Facebook is offered free for over 50 million Smart subscribers, and they can get on the social networking site with virtually any kind of cellphone they have in their hands.

“We want to encourage more Filipinos to discover the benefits of being online and on Facebook  whether for information, for entertainment, and for simply keeping abreast with the rest of the world,” said Emmanuel Lorenzana, head of Smart’s Wireless Consumer Division.

To get started, Smart subscribers simply need to text FB to 211, then click on the download link which will be sent via SMS for free. Simply follow the instructions to get the “Facebook Mobile” app always on, ready to use, “unli” and for free, with a P1 maintaining balance.

By using the Facebook Mobile app, a big bulk of Smart subscribers  more than 24 million users of basic but MMS-capable handsets  can connect to Facebook right away, all day using any “Java” cellphone  almost 2,500 kinds of it. 

Having free and “unli” access through the easy-to-use Facebook Mobile app means always being updated, and being low on load is not even a problem anymore. Users can access Facebook with the phone they are used to and comfortable with. And with Smart’s “nationwidest” coverage, users can check Facebook wherever they please.

With free and “unli” access to Facebook, Smart subscribers can continue enjoying Facebook even when they are mobile, right on their cellphone. They can make quick checks on live news feeds, post comments, view profiles and photo albums, update their status, read and send private messages, and find friends, without having to find an Internet café.

The free offer is only for access to Facebook, and regular charges will apply when a user clicks on a link to browse photos, videos, news articles or any other content outside of Facebook. Users must also set the Smart site m.smart.com.ph as their mobile browser’s home page to ensure that no charges will apply upon start of browsing.

Users who are availing themselves of the free Facebook offer can also protect themselves against unexpected data charges, by subscribing to affordable, catch-all data plans such as Always On 20, which provides 45 MB of data, valid for 24 hours.
